In 2020-2021, 9,274 people earned their degree in environmental science, making the major the 91st most popular in the United States.

Across Rhode Island, there were 55 environmental science gra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

This year’s “Schools Highly Focused on Bioenvironmental Sciences Major in Rhode Island” ranking looked at 4 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in environmental science. This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in environmental science.

Roger Williams University
Bristol, Rhode Island

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Roger Williams University. It ranked #1 on our 2023 Schools Highly Focused on Bioenvironmental Sciences Major in Rhode Island list. RWU is a small private not-for-profit school situated in Bristol, Rhode Island. It awarded 10 ’s bioenvironmental sciences degrees in 2020-2021.

The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 3.7%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.

University of Rhode Island
Kingston, Rhode Island

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of Rhode Island. It ranked #2 on our 2023 Schools Highly Focused on Bioenvironmental Sciences Major in Rhode Island list. University of Rhode Island is a fairly large school located in Kingston, Rhode Island that handed out 27 ’s bioenvironmental sciences degrees in 2020-2021.

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 85%. The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 4.3%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.

Bryant University
Smithfield, Rhode Island

Out of the 4 schools in the Schools Highly Focused on Bioenvironmental Sciences Major in Rhode Island that were part of this year’s ranking, Bryant University landed the #3 spot on the list. Located in Smithfield, Rhode Island, this small private not-for-profit school handed out 5 diplomas to qualified ’s bioenvironmental sciences students in 2020-2021.

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 89%. The low undergrad student loan default rate of 0.9%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.

Brown University
Providence, Rhode Island

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Brown University. It ranked #4 on our 2023 Schools Highly Focused on Bioenvironmental Sciences Major in Rhode Island list. Providence, Rhode Island is the setting for this fairly large institution of higher learning. The private not-for-profit school handed out ’s bioenvironmental sciences degrees to 13 students in 2020-2021.

The impressive undergraduate student-to-faculty ratio of 6 to 1 means that students may have more opportunities to work more closely with their professors than they would at other schools. The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 0.8%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%. With a freshman retention rate of 92%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students.
